Look at annual regular savers to build up untouchable pots. Do the year and drop it into a year fixed rate account. It's how I saved my mortgage deposit.
Challenges are good, but as you've found keeping up with all of them is hard. Pick a couple of the ones you can do all the way through and stick with them. When money increases a further challenge can be started.
